Output 72a63bae8b62988ecaf9177dc5cc48f5a41a84852b1bfbc095628f41635dd745:6

value
447048697
script pubkey
OP_HASH160 OP_PUSHBYTES_20 56eb3988e2b15163f61d4988ddc270d2771bc15c OP_EQUAL
address
MFpk8dTaj1QwCVpPZRM2LhCQBxsJWY8DbL
transaction
72a63bae8b62988ecaf9177dc5cc48f5a41a84852b1bfbc095628f41635dd745
spent
true